Alice, I looked at the Navigators on the castawayclub site, Topsiders and Parrot Cay (you can get coffee there) open at 6:30 a.m.

(But you can also order room service the night before and have it earlier!):D
 
DH was up on deck watching the sunrise by 5:00 am every morning. After we got home, I realized what great pictures & video he got of the ship without anyone in the shot. He enjoyed the quiet time before the kids got up.
 

Spa opens at 8, fitness room at 7. THere is food at topsiders or room service early...running track is open....
 
If you are a runner, this would be the best time for your daily run on deck 4. After 9am there are lots of people walking the track, playing shuffelboard and standing by the rails (ie more obsticals to break your stride (I wanted to say rythum but can't spell it-rhythm))

The drink station up on deck 10 has coffee and tea early mornings as well as I believe donuts out before Topsiders opens. It used to be 24 hours - some reports of it closing late at night now, but I think they open it early.
